光致变色材料是目前光功能材料领域中研究的热点之一.在众多的光致变色体系中,二芳烯化合物因其良好的热稳定性和抗疲劳性使其在信息光存储及分子光开关等领域有着广泛的应用前景. 相似文献

3,4-Diaryl-2,5-dihydropyrrole with multiphotochromophore units la was synthesized and its photochromic properties were investigated. It showed that all photochromophore units underwent reversible ring-opening (1a) and ring-closing (1b) photoisomerization reactions in both solution and polymer film with UV/Vis light irradiation, and photochromic properties of la were similar to those of photochromic diarylethene with monophotochromophore 2a. It was found that the optical density of lb was increased linearly with increase of the photochromophore units by comparison with that of 2b in the same condition. It was also found that no significant changes in absorption band and response time between diarylethenes with multiphotochromophores and monophotochromophore were detected in the same condition. 相似文献
